To wydarzenie już się odbyło. Sprawdź nadchodzące wydarzenia
Fundamental Software Design Principles for Quality Coding
Wydarzenie:
Fundamental Software Design Principles for Quality Coding
Typ wydarzenia:
Spotkanie
Kategoria:
Tematyka:
Data:
17.02.2022 (czwartek)
Godzina:
23:00
Język:
angielski
Wstęp:
Bezpłatne
Miasto:
Miejsce:
Online Event
Adres:
On your computer
Zaloguj się, by zgłosić zmianę.
Prelegenci:
Agenda:
- The importance of Software Design Principles
- 14 Common Principles: what, how, and code samples
- Summary of the fundamental principles
- Q & A session
Opis:
Software engineering may be an art, but without proper guidelines, delivering quality code can become a struggle. To keep their work moving in the right direction, smart developers trust Robert Martin’s (a.k.a. Uncle Bob’s) rules for writing good code.
This PentaBAR event offers a 2-hour deep-dive into the basics of Uncle Bob’s discipline of object-oriented programming, as well as the equally important object-oriented design principles, which every programmer should master.
Join PentaBAR alumnus, Software Architect Eduard Ghergu, in an in-depth presentation about clean code best practices.
This webinar will touch on the following principles:
- Useful acronyms: SOLID, DRY, POLA, KISS, YAGNI, TDA
- The Boy Scout Rule
- Encapsulation
- The Hollywood principle
- Persistence Ignorance
- Separation of Concerns
- Stable Dependencies
- Law of Demeter (LoD)
- Loose Coupling, High cohesion
Uczestnicy (1):